Plan Before You Load
Prior to loading, organizing the arrangement of items is critical. Divide items into categories like wood, metal, cardboard, and other debris. Grouping similar materials together allows for easier stacking and more efficient use of space. Recognizing the material types ensures safety since some require special handling. Planning ahead sets the stage for a smoother and faster loading process.
Another key aspect of planning is determining the optimal placement of the dumpster on your property. A flat, level surface helps prevent tipping and keeps the load even. Consider accessibility for both loading and pickup to minimize the distance that materials need to be carried. Strategically planning the project space ensures full utilization of the dumpster capacity. Planning carefully protects your property and ensures safety at the worksite.
Make the Most of Vertical Space
A frequent error in dumpster loading is ignoring height. Positioning tall items vertically and stacking lighter items over heavier ones increases capacity. Maintaining balance is essential to prevent movement, and it improves loading efficiency. Our guidance helps you utilize height while keeping the load secure and safe. Using height strategically is an easy way to save significant space.
Breaking down large items further improves vertical stacking. Flattened and disassembled materials take up less space and stack neatly. Nested and flattened boxes add extra capacity. Stacking efficiently prevents imbalance and maximizes space. Efficient vertical stacking is a small effort that leads to substantial space savings during every project.
Evenly Arrange Items for Safety
Even weight distribution is crucial for maintaining stability and safety when loading a dumpster. Heavier items should be placed at the bottom, with progressively lighter materials layered on top. This prevents tipping and makes the dumpster easier to transport. We emphasize the importance of balancing the load to avoid unnecessary hazards and ensure a smooth pickup process. Strategic placement safeguards fragile items during transport.
Monitoring weight balance increases the usable space inside the dumpster. Thoughtful placement allows for more layers while keeping the load stable. Avoid clustering all heavy items in one area, as this can create imbalance and reduce usable space. Managing weight correctly maintains a tidy site and optimizes space usage. Disassemble Large Items
Disassembling oversized materials helps you use space more efficiently. Furniture, plywood, and other oversized materials can often be disassembled or cut into smaller pieces. This allows for more compact stacking and prevents awkward gaps that reduce overall capacity. Dirty South Dumpsters advises disassembling materials to improve safety and maximize space. Compact pieces slide into gaps easily and are simpler to handle.
Cutting materials into smaller parts aids in sorting for disposal and recycling. Separating items by material type allows for efficient handling and recycling. Recycling-aware preparation leads to cleaner, more efficient loading. Compact items remain stable during transport and prevent damage. Optimize Small Spaces
Filling odd-shaped areas maximizes dumpster capacity. By carefully placing irregular items into these spaces, you can increase overall capacity and reduce wasted room. Careful attention to small spaces increases usable capacity. Placing items into empty spaces maximizes efficiency and prevents extra trips.
Flexible items like packing material or yard waste can fill empty spots effectively. Soft or loose items mold to odd spaces, maximizing capacity. This method complements vertical stacking and weight distribution techniques, creating a fully optimized load. Strategic positioning ensures smooth and effective loading.
